The size of Westminster is approximately 2.3 square kilometres. It has 13 parks covering nearly 7.3% of total area. The population of Westminster in 2016 was 6203 people. By 2021 the population was 7042 showing a population growth of 13.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Westminster is 30-39 years. Households in Westminster are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Westminster work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 53.40% of the homes in Westminster were owner-occupied compared with 52.80% in 2016.
